Specific embodiment
The embodiments of the present invention is illustrated by particular specific embodiment below, those skilled in the art can be by this Content disclosed by specification understands other advantages and effect of the utility model easily.
According to Fig. 1,2,3,4: the present embodiment provides a kind of biomass shaped fuel boiler, including boiler body 1, pots Furnace body 1 includes welding manufactured steelframe assembly and steel plate shell, and outside is enclosed with rock wool heat-preservation layer or mineral wool insulating layer, Its inner wall is equipped with refractory cement layer;
1 bottom of boiler body is combustion chamber 4, and chain conveyor 3 is equipped in combustion chamber 4, is equipped on front side of combustion chamber 4 Feeding mechanism 2 corresponding with 3 head end of chain conveyor is equipped with row corresponding with 3 end of chain conveyor on rear side of combustion chamber 4 Cinder notch 5, in combustion, biomass molding fuel feed combustion chamber 4 from feeding mechanism 2, and defeated on chain conveyor 3 Send, burnt by the burner in the outside of chain conveyor 3 to biomass molding fuel, in combustion, biomass at Type fuel is gradually delivered to slag-drip opening 5, is discharged eventually by 5 pairs of burning ashes of slag-drip opening, the heat generated in combustion process Amount and flue gas are delivered up to 1 upper chamber of boiler body;
It is respectively equipped on the 4 two sides side wall of combustion chamber and its internal secondary wind distribution supervisor 13 being connected to, secondary wind distribution master Pipe 13 is distributed along 4 length direction of combustion chamber, and secondary wind distribution is responsible for 13 one end and is equipped with air inlet 16, and air inlet 16 passes through ventilation shaft It is connect with air-introduced machine, 13 inside of secondary wind distribution supervisor is connected to by several with air supply tube 14 with the combustion chamber 4, and secondary cloth is passed through Wind supervisor 13 can realize in 4 two sides of combustion chamber and actively blow, and for the fast characteristic of biomass molding fuel burning, ensure burning Effect is sufficient;
Further, the secondary wind distribution supervisor 13 is arranged on front side of combustion chamber 4, and secondary wind distribution is responsible under 13 front ends Portion is additionally provided with the secondary wind distribution branch pipe 15 of perpendicular distribution, passes through several and air supply tube 14 and institute on the inside of secondary wind distribution branch pipe 15 The connection of combustion chamber 4 is stated, is designed by the structure of secondary wind distribution branch pipe 15, the air output to 4 front end of combustion chamber can be improved, for The volatile combustion stage of biomass molding fuel, for oxygen needed for its suspension combustion;
1 top of boiler body is respectively equipped with the first chamber 8, second chamber 9 and third chamber 11 being set side by side, from The cavity space of first chamber 8 to third chamber 11 gradually reduces, first chamber 8 be located at the front side of boiler body 1 and its bottom with The combustion chamber 4 is connected to, and second chamber 9 is located at 1 middle part of boiler body, and third chamber 11 is located at 1 rear side of boiler body and boiler Ontology 1 is equipped with smoke outlet 12 in 11 rear side sidewall top of third chamber, and 8 top of first chamber and 9 top of second chamber connect Logical, 9 bottom of second chamber is connected to 11 bottom of third chamber, so that constituting serpentine channel between three chambers, has ensured flue gas The heat transfer effect in effective travel is conveyed, is equipped with radiant coil 6 in first chamber 8, radiant coil 6 is used for and combustion flame It forms high-temperature region and carries out radiation heat transfer, be respectively equipped with heating tube in section of convection chamber 10, heating tube in section of convection chamber in second chamber 9 and third chamber 11 10 exchange for carrying out heat with the flue gas of circulation, and first chamber 8 and second chamber are additionally provided with ceiling coil 7, ceiling coil on 9 top surface 7 are equally used for exchanging with the flue gas of circulation progress heat, ensure heat by radiant coil 6, heating tube in section of convection chamber 10 and ceiling coil 7 Exchange area integrally makes full use of 1 inner space of boiler body to be collected utilization to the heat of fire stroke.
